November 1 - 18, 2022 YOUR 2023 OPEN ENROLLMENT IS HERE! Open Enrollment is your annual opportunity to review your current benefit plans and make any changes for the upcoming plan year. Open Enrollment begins Tuesday, November 1, 2022, and ends at midnight on Friday, November 18, 2022. Who is Eligible? Non-union full-time ShopRite

Shoprite Cashier (Former Employee) - Massapequa, NY - August 21, 2020 Wouldn’t recommend this job it’s very unfair and should have some editing in certain points of the job in aspects like breaks being longer and being fair South African mega retailer Shoprite has announced a new Black Economic Empowerment (BEE) scheme that will be implemented through a Shoprite Employee Trust.. Through this Trust, Shoprite Checkers will issue 40 million shares, valued at R8.9 billion, “for the benefit of its employees to recognise their valued contribution and …The Shoprite Employee Trust has been established on a non-vesting, evergreen basis in order to create a long-term B-BBEE shareholder in Shoprite Checkers, for the benefit of the Shoprite Group’s employees. Shoprite Checkers will provide a R888 million contribution which will allow for the subscription of 10% of the shares to be held by …Clear. 3.3 Work-Life Balance. 2.9 Pay & Benefits. 3.0 Job Security & Advancement. 3.0 Management. 3.2 Culture.
